Looming threat of the Sundarbans robbers

In November 2018,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ina declared the Sundarbans free of robbers. However, within four years, there has been an increase in robbery cases in the forest. The robbers are taking away fishermen's income. The robbers have set up new hideouts in the coastal area of ​​Barguna as the law enforcers are active in the Sundarbans, said the fishermen of the region.

148-year-old Kolkata tram still running strong

Carrying a heritage of 148 years, Kolkata’s trams are still going strong. In today’s modern life, the trams connect us to the past and uphold tradition. With the passing of ages, the horse-driven trams now run on electricity.

Elderly, children, women not spared in Gazipur massacre during Liberation War

In 1971, after being tortured by the Pakistani army, people of Joydebpur and surrounding areas fled and took shelter in Bhawalbaria village of Gazipur. The Pakistani military entered the Hindu majority village of Bhawalbaria with Razakars and Al-Badr on a Friday afternoon, May 14.

Why are top bank officials getting raises while employees face salary cuts?

During the pandemic, some banks cut the pay of its officials and workers on the basis of "economic downturn". However, some of the banks on the salary cut list have seen their senior executives' pay increase during the same time. The earnings of the two banks on this list, like that of many of the country's banks, climbed last year.

86-year-old fruit market in Old Dhaka

The fruit market in Old Dhaka’s Badamtoli is considered to be one of the largest such markets for wholesale in the country, where fruits worth crores are sold and bought every day through auctions.
